Cutting-Edge IGBT Intermediate Frequency Power Supply
Harnessing the power of sophisticated digital control technology, our system achieves unrivaled precision, accurate to every kilowatt. The robust rectifier and inverter group deliver consistently stable full power output, ensuring outstanding safety and energy efficiency.
1. Exceptional Power Capacity
Embracing a modular and integrated design, we overcome industry challenges of insufficient power and stability with traditional IGBT power supplies. Our single IGBT power unit boasts an impressive range of 50-12000 kW.
2. Comprehensive Protection
Furnished with a door lock linkage system and capacitive pressure switch, plus an IGBT bridge short circuit switch. A strategically placed fuse before the frequency conversion group ensures seamless isolation of faulty sections for optimum safety.
3. Simplified Maintenance
Utilizing PISCO connections for every pipe fitting, we facilitate effortless maintenance and inspection. Each water circuit integrates water temperature protection, efficiently linked to the control system via dedicated inspection instruments.
4. Energy Economy
Our rapid switching frequency and minimal commutation loss, combined with a stable frequency, optimize energy use. Multi-pulse rectification eliminates the need for harmonic filters and DIDT, offering full power output, reduced melting time, and a superior power factor.
Coreless Induction Furnace Body with Intermediate Frequency
1. Quintuple Layered Leakage Protection
We seamlessly integrate injection type leakage protection, differential leakage, secondary electrode protection, optical-fiber detection, and cooling system linkage, crafting a fortress of safety.
2. Innovative Patented Coil Technology
Tailored to customer-specific usage conditions, our design uses computer simulation to calculate the optimal turns, spacing, and coil height, maximizing electromagnetic conversion efficiency.
3. Fully Enclosed Furnace Design
This design prevents arc striking due to dust, offers secondary shielding for the coil's magnetic field, and generates magnetic radiation at only 10% of competitor levels, significantly under the national standard.

What is he differences between SCR series connection furnace and furnace with IGBT Inverter technology ?
These two products have technical differences in rectifier,harmonics, induction coil and so on. Considering the complication of technique, maybe talking about the economical results wil be more conveninent.
1.The IGBT furnace saves about 12% energy than SCR furnace.
2.According to policy, some region will have subsidises.
3.There is no need to spend extra money to deal with the harmonic problem.
